Day 6 of our 8 day road trip to East Texas. Returning home now… long day through mile after mile of cattle ranges and farms… beautiful countryside! Stopped for the night in Ozona, TX. Places to eat… but most were closed for various reasons… probably the economy. Hotel desk clerk recommended the Hitching Post Steak House so off we went. Not much to look at but the eatin’ was sure good! My wife had the House Steak with a side salad and fried potatoes & onions… she loved it! I couldn’t resist trying the Chicken Fried Steak w/ fried potatoes & onions and green beans. The CFS was hand battered & deep fried round steak with a side of gravy! Potatoes & onions were as good as I hoped. The green beans were more Southern style… broad beans w/ diced ham & sweet red peppers. Buttermilk pie topped off my meal. Absolutely loved all of it! I’m a CFS lover and this was as good as I’ve ever had before!
